Vehicle Simulation Software Engineer

2 weeks ago


Ann Arbor, United States FAAC Incorporated Full time

Job Type

Full-time

Description

FAAC Incorporated is seeking an Associate to Mid-level Software Engineer with 2 to 5 years of experience.

For more than 30 years, FAAC has provided systems engineering and software projects to the US Government and private industry. We take a hands-on approach to developing analytical models and simulations, resulting in turnkey training systems for commercial and military customers. Our services encompass all stages of a job, from problem definition to conceptual innovation and final solution.

FAAC is a small-to-medium-sized, growing company with great benefits and a uniquely friendly, open spirit.

Software engineering tasks range from designing, implementing, and testing new features and software modules to software maintenance and bug fixing. Products to be worked on include physics modeling, collision detection, terrain and path finding algorithms, graphics and rendering software, networking, spatial tracking, hardware interfaces, and control loading software. Experience with real-time software development in C/C++ targeting Linux and Windows OSs is desired.

Candidates should be excited to work on technically challenging problems, work well in a team environment, and enjoy building world class products. The position includes occasional interactions with customers and end users during both the design and service lifecycles.

Requirements

Candidate must have experience with:

  • C/C++
  • Real-time software
  • Linux
  • Math and Physics
Candidates with the following optional experience would be a plus:
  • Perforce or other version control systems
  • Network programming
  • Distributed systems
  • JIRA
  • Requirements analysis


Must have a Bachelor's of Science in Computer Science, Engineering, Mathematics, or Physics. Must have at least 2 years of real world programming experience. Must be a US Citizen.

Equal Opportunity Employer/Disabled/Veteran

  • Ann Arbor, Michigan, United States Applied Intuition Full time

    About the roleWe are looking for simulation engineers interested in designing elegant solutions to difficult problems in the autonomy and mobility space. Product Application Engineers work with external and internal users to develop VehicleSim-based applications and models. Our engineers source valuable feedback from users to effectively drive and influence...

  • Optical Engineer

    5 days ago


    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ic and experienced Optical Engineer to play a critical role in pioneering atomic quantum and photonic device technology. This hands-on position encompasses designing, integrating, assembling, and testing advanced optical systems including laser, optical, opto-mechanical, and opto-electronic systems to meet rigorous...

  • Optical Engineer

    1 week ago


    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ic and experienced Optical Engineer to play a critical role in pioneering atomic quantum and photonic device technology. This hands-on position encompasses designing, integrating, assembling, and testing advanced optical systems including laser, optical, opto-mechanical, and opto-electronic systems to meet rigorous...

  • Optical Engineer

    1 week ago


    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ic and experienced Optical Engineer to play a critical role in pioneering atomic quantum and photonic device technology. This hands-on position encompasses designing, integrating, assembling, and testing advanced optical systems including laser, optical, opto-mechanical, and opto-electronic systems to meet rigorous...

  • Optical Engineer

    3 days ago


    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ic and experienced Optical Engineer to play a critical role in pioneering atomic quantum and photonic device technology. This hands-on position encompasses designing, integrating, assembling, and testing advanced optical systems including laser, optical, opto-mechanical, and opto-electronic systems to meet rigorous...


  • Ann Arbor, United States Cybernet Systems Corporation Full time

    Job DescriptionJob DescriptionAutonomous Vehicle InternJob DescriptionIntern level position. Design and develop software and embedded hardware applications. Responsible for the application of computer science methods and techniques to store, manipulate, transform, or present information by means of computer systems. Computer science work requires in-depth...

  • Software Engineer

    2 weeks ago


    Ann Arbor, United States Nanosoft Technologies Full time

    Research, design, and develop computer and network software or specialized utility programs. Analyze user needs and develop software solutions, applying principles and techniques of existing software capabilities. May work with computer hardware engineers to integrate hardware or software systems, and develop specifications and performance requirements. May...

  • Software Engineer

    5 days ago


    Ann Arbor, United States Nanosoft Technologies Full time

    Research, design, and develop computer and network software or specialized utility programs. Analyze user needs and develop software solutions, applying principles and techniques of existing software capabilities. May work with computer hardware engineers to integrate hardware or software systems, and develop specifications and performance requirements. May...


  •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ic Senior Radio Frequency (RF) Systems Engineer to be responsible for designing, developing, and implementing RF systems with expertise spanning from software-defined radio (SDR) and RF machine learning to hardware development and engineering. You will collaborate with cross-functional teams to deliver solutions for...


  •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ic Senior Radio Frequency (RF) Systems Engineer to be responsible for designing, developing, and implementing RF systems with expertise spanning from software-defined radio (SDR) and RF machine learning to hardware development and engineering. You will collaborate with cross-functional teams to deliver solutions for...


  •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ic Senior Radio Frequency (RF) Systems Engineer to be responsible for designing, developing, and implementing RF systems with expertise spanning from software-defined radio (SDR) and RF machine learning to hardware development and engineering. You will collaborate with cross-functional teams to deliver solutions for...


  •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ic Senior Radio Frequency (RF) Systems Engineer to be responsible for designing, developing, and implementing RF systems with expertise spanning from software-defined radio (SDR) and RF machine learning to hardware development and engineering. You will collaborate with cross-functional teams to deliver solutions for...


  •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a dynamic Senior Radio Frequency (RF) Systems Engineer to be responsible for designing, developing, and implementing RF systems with expertise spanning from software-defined radio (SDR) and RF machine learning to hardware development and engineering. You will collaborate with cross-functional teams to deliver solutions for...

  • Mechanical Engineer

    2 days ago


    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a highly skilled and dynamic Mechanical Engineer to join our growing team. In this role you will support product development and manufacturing in a hands-on technical capacity involving a wide range of engineering tasks from design to manufacturing and quality assurance testing of quantum devices and photonics. As a member of...

  • Mechanical Engineer

    3 days ago


    Ann Arbor, United States Rydberg Technologies Full time

    Rydberg Technologies is seeking a highly skilled and dynamic Mechanical Engineer to join our growing team. In this role you will support product development and manufacturing in a hands-on technical capacity involving a wide range of engineering tasks from design to manufacturing and quality assurance testing of quantum devices and photonics. As a member of...


  • Ann Arbor, United States KLA-Tencor Full time

    Base Pay Range: $24.00 - $40.00 per hour based on pursuit of a Bachelor's, Master's, or Ph.D. Primary Location: USA-MI-Ann Arbor-KLA KLA's total rewards package for employees may also include participation in performance incentive programs and eligibility for additional benefits identified below. Interns are eligible for some of the benefits identified...


  • Ann Arbor, United States Clarivate Analytics US LLC Full time

    We seek a self-motivated Manager of Engineering with a passion for technology and committed to delivering quality products to join our team. As a Manager of Software Engineering you will be responsible for leading, growing, and developing a team of Software Engineers in designing, implementing and documenting changes to new and existing data driven cloud...


  • Ann Arbor, United States Tekwissen Full time

    Job Overview We are looking for an experienced Java Software Engineer to be a part of our IT department. You will be responsible for prioritizing and executing tasks in the software development lifecycle. Besides, you will be testing and debugging java applications to ensure a smooth user experience. You should be able to develop scalable java code and a...


  • Ann Arbor, United States Tekwissen Full time

    Job Overview We are looking for an experienced Java Software Engineer to be a part of our IT department. You will be responsible for prioritizing and executing tasks in the software development lifecycle. Besides, you will be testing and debugging java applications to ensure a smooth user experience. You should be able to develop scalable java code and a...

  • Software Engineer I

    4 weeks ago


    Ann Arbor, United States Cybernet Systems Corporation Full time

    Job DescriptionJob DescriptionSoftware Engineer Job Description:Entry level position. Design and develop computer programs to solve various scientific and engineering problems. The problems are usually related to device control, machine vision, or data organization. Successful candidate will take (often under-specified) problem descriptions, figure out how...